Date:23rd of March 1957

Description:The Stephenson Locomotive Society (Midland Area) ran the last train on the Stafford to Uttoxeter line on 23 March 1957. This photograph was taken by Dr J.E.C. Peters as the last train arrived at Ingestre & Weston Station, with around 200 railway enthusiasts on board.

This last journey from Stafford called at the following stations: Stafford Common, Salt & Sandon, Ingestre & Weston, Chartley & Stowe, Grindley and finally at Bromshall Junction (Bramshall) and in reverse order on the return journey.
